The ratio of Perry's age to Wesley's age is 2 : 1. Last year, their average age was 23. How old will Wesley be in 10 years' time?

Total age of Perry and Wesley this year
= 2 u + 1 u
= 3 u
Total age of Perry and Wesley this year
= 2 x 23 + 1 + 1
= 46 + 2
= 48
3 u = 48
1 u = 48 ÷ 3 = 16
Wesley's age in 10 years' time
= 1 u + 10
= 1 x 16 + 10
= 16 + 10
= 26
Answer(s): 26
